A FEW THINGS TO REMEMBER:
The correct way to burn fat and stay healthy is to burn more calories than you consume
You need to make sure you are eating healthy foods while still excercising
If you have a big appetite drink plenty of water so that you will feel full but not consume calories
But you should always eat
If you start to skip meals you will only be more hungry at your next meal and probably eat way too much
Remember, the average persons stomach is as big as a slice of pizza scrunched up into a ball
So you shouldnt be putting more food into your stomach than what fits
Also, it takes aproximately 15-20 minutes for your brain to realize that you are full
so eat slower and you will realize sooner when you are not hungry anymore

First: Talk to your doctor. Make sure you are cleared to work out safely.

Second: Modify your diet. Smaller portions, less junk. Use common sense. Drink LOTS of water. No soda or sugary things (except for an occasional diet soda.) Ditching real soda and sugar alone will make a huge difference. When I get sick of water I make some Crystal Light (it's really good and it has nothing in it but water and flavor). Do NOT NOT NOT starve yourself. Think of your metabolism like a fire.you have to "feed" the fire to make it burn. Don't eat 3 big meals.eat several small ones. This will keep your "fire" burning consistently. Eat before and after workouts. Nothing too big. No carbs after 3 pm. Eat your carbs for breakfast so your body can burn them off throughout the day.

Third: Do CARDIO. Lots and LOTS of cardio. Do at least 1 hour a day (run, bike, hike, swim, elliptical, whatever gets your heart-rate up). Kick your own ***. It's going to be tough.but it'll make the pounds drop off. It sucks at the beginning...but after a couple of weeks I promise that it'll get much easier. Your muscles will get used to it...so don't give up after that first morning waking up sore. Eat, take some ibuprofen, drink water, and keep at it. Make sure you switch it up.I usually hike on the day after a bike ride...it loosens up those sore muscles and by the time I'm done I'm not even sore anymore.

The quickest way is to cut out red meats, starches, breads, sugars, alcohal, and sodas.

Eat veggies (salads are good), soups, and drink TONS of water. If you get hungry between a meal, drink water to fill up.

In moderation eat white meats, and fruits (fruits contain natural sugars, and that can put on weight)

Practice portion control. Yes, you'll feel hungry at first, but think of your goal, and soon your stomach will start shrinking and you won't have that feeling anymore.

Eat 5 times a day. A small breakfast. A mid-morning snack, such as an apple. A small lunch. A mid-afternoon snack, such as carrots. A lite dinner. Do not eat any later than 7pm (6pm is better.)

Go exercise for at least an hour a day, incorporating weight training. Weight training builds muscle. Muscle burns fat. You get the idea. It also gives tone and definition.
